Mobile-first design approaches
Game makers now build slots with smartphones and tablets as the main priority. This shift means smaller screens don’t limit gameplay quality. Touch controls replace traditional buttons, while layouts adjust automatically to different screen sizes. Story-driven gameplay elements
Modern slots go beyond simple spinning reels by weaving engaging narratives throughout the experience. Characters develop as player’s progress, unlocking new areas, challenges, and rewards. These storylines create emotional connections that keep players coming back. Many games now feature cut scenes between bonus rounds, character dialogue, and mission-based objectives, making each spin part of a larger adventure.
Cross-platform progression systems
Slot games allow seamless movement between devices without losing progress. Players can start a session on their phones during their commute and continue exactly where they left off on a computer or tablet later. This flexibility addresses modern lifestyles where gaming happens in short bursts throughout the day rather than in extended sessions. Cloud-saving technology ensures that bonuses, unlocked features, and accumulated points remain synchronized across all devices.
Social integration features
Modern slots incorporate social elements that let friends interact while playing. Leaderboards display top scores, while achievement sharing lets players broadcast big wins across social media platforms.
Some advanced titles include:
- Friend challenges with unique rewards
- Gift exchanges between players
- Team-based tournaments with shared prizes
- Real-time chat during multiplayer events
These social components transform what was once a solitary activity into a communal experience, mirroring trends from other gaming sectors.
Virtual reality slot experiences
VR technology creates immersive casino environments where players can walk around, interact with machines, and experience games from entirely new perspectives. These virtual spaces replicate the atmosphere of physical casinos while adding impossible elements like underwater settings or fantasy realms. Though still developing, VR slots point toward a future where the line between digital and physical gaming experiences continues to blur. Early adopters already enjoy 360-degree environments where reaching out to pull a digital lever feels surprisingly natural.
Streaming platform integration
The rise of gaming streamers has influenced slot design, with features specifically created to entertain viewers. Visual effects, dramatic win sequences, and surprising game mechanics consider player and audience experience. Platforms even allow viewers to participate in streamers’ games by voting on options or triggering special events. This relationship between playing and watching creates new promotional channels for game developers.
